From the pages of AutoWeek, ---"engineers took the CURRENT aluminum V10 and made changes to the cylinder head airflow, the intake and exhaust, and the cam timing." Helig, senior manager, didn't say exactly what they did because he wanted something left over for the car's introduction NEXT SPRING. Helig said they bored and stroked the engine, raised the redline to 6500, but "the engine architecture hasn't changed drastically." The 500HP is conservative (from press kit??) The chassis is very similar to the current Viper, but there are differences, and Helig wouldn't say what they were. The car is more comfortable to get in and out of. Helig said, "We expect the car to be more of a hoot, more of a rush, more of a testosterone thrill ride than the old one. I guard the sanctity of the car so it doesn't stray from being the absolute best perfromance car on the planet. We are commited to making sure the car lays to waste any pretenders."
